2015 Pre Budget Online Consultation for the Federal Government’s Economic Action Plan

Federal Finance Minister Joe Oliver is seeking input on a number of key issues for the 2015 Economic Action Plan.

This is an opportunity for you to let the government know what it can do to build a strong and prosperous Canada.

The issues on which feedback is being sought are:

  1. What can Government do to help businesses grow, increase trade and investment and encourage the private sector to hire new employees?
  2. In what areas, other than debt reduction, should government look to make spending more efficient and effective?
  3. How can the Government help Canadians with the costs of living and raising a family?
  4. What can the Government do to ensure Canadians are obtaining the skills necessary for the jobs of tomorrow?
  5. Are there investments that can build stronger communities and keep our streets safe?
